(Q)What is a Dutch Auction?
(A)A Dutch Auction is an auction in which the seller has multiple identical items to sell. When starting a Dutch Auction the seller must enter the quantity, starting price.

(Q)What is the number next to the each username?
(A)Everytime a member has been involved in a successful auction they are expected to leave feedback on the counterparty. You have an option of leaving either Praise, Neutral or Negative feedback along with any comments you have about your experience with this member. This will give other members of the community an insight into the trustworthiness and reliability of this individual. To leave feedback you need to go to your own IWAC login area and click on the "reputation" section.
